Abstract: 
In American mainstream comics, there is a tendency to omit certain groups of minority individuals and rely on stereotypes of those minorities when present. Individuals like Native Americans, gays, Middle Easterners, persons living nomadic lifestyles, and other minorities are ignored and the current formula of a physically fit male Caucasian living in a version of New York City applied. This thesis explores the reasons for lack of diversity and suggests solutions for the issues.
